Description

This property is no longer available to rent or to buy. This description is from March 06, 2023
Investors Only as unit is leased! Beautiful renovated apartment in a great gated community with 2 pools, exercise room, hand ball court,, Hot-Tub, Landscaped Gardens, Clubhouse, Tennis Courts, Basketball Court, Car Wash, BBQ Picnic Areas. Cable TV, Water, Internet, Pest Control and Insurance are all included in Condo Fees. Short drive to beaches, fine dinning and shopping. Unit features new appliances, granite countertop and new AC. Rented for $1900 monthly. Please send your pre-approval or proof of funds to schedule showing. Unit is tenant occupied and needs a 24 hours notice. Call listing agent.

860 Cypress Park Way #I4, Deerfield Beach, FL 33064 is a 3 bedroom, 2 bathroom, 974 sqft condo built in 1988. This property is not currently available for sale. 860 Cypress Park Way #I4 was last sold on Feb 24, 2023 for $250,000 (2% lower than the asking price of $255,000). The current Trulia Estimate for 860 Cypress Park Way #I4 is $287,700.
